Narendra Modi, Sonia Gandhi congratulate Indian cricket team

By Ians English

New Delhi, Sep 1: Prime Minister Narendra Modi and Congress president Sonia Gandhi on Tuesday congratulated the Indian cricket team for winning the test match against Sri Lanka and consequently the series.

"Congratulations to the Indian cricket team for the historic series win against Sri Lanka. We are proud of the team's impressive performance," Modi said.

In her message, Gandhi also congratulated the team for winning the test series.

"Coming after 22 years, this achievement of our cricketers had done the nation proud," she said.

India on Tuesday claimed an away Test series win against Sri Lanka after 22 years as they clinched the decisive third match at the Sinhalese Sports Club (SSC) ground by 117 runs on the fifth day for a 2-1 triumph.

In pursuit of 386 runs for victory on the final day, Sri Lanka were bowled out for 268 in their second innings despite strong resistance from captain Angelo Mathews (110) and Kusal Perera (70).
